A head of the Pantin LAC was sentenced to ten months' suspended imprisonment and a ban on exercising after perforating a 17-year-old boy's eardrum during police custody in May 2024.

The head of the Anti-Crime Brigade (BAC) in Pantin (Seine-Saint-Denis) was sentenced on Friday, April 17, to ten months' suspended imprisonment and a ten-month ban from practicing his profession. The officer had perforated the eardrum of a handcuffed 17-year-old minor during police custody in May 2024. […]
